Understanding eCommerce SEO and Its Importance
SEO for eCommerce sites goes beyond basic website enhancements. It involves enhancing product pages, collections, and the overall website architecture to improve rankings and user experience. According to Moz, the top-ranking sites on Google get 31.7% of all clicks, while lower-ranked pages receive considerably less visibility. By implementing an effective online store SEO strategy, businesses can drive organic traffic and reduce reliance on paid advertising.
Key eCommerce SEO factorscomprise keyword research, technical SEO, schema markup, loading performance, and mobile-friendliness. Google’s mobile-prioritized ranking further emphasizes the importance of enhancing for mobile-friendly stores, as over 72.9% of online store sales now come from smartphones and tablets (Insider Intelligence).
Keyword Research: The Backbone of eCommerce SEO
Effective online store keyword research is essential for appearing higher in search listings. By finding the optimal search terms, businesses can target prospective customers at various stages of the buying process.
Steps for Effective Keyword Discovery:
Identify Transactional Keywords: Use platforms like Google Keyword Planner, Ahrefs, and SEMrush to find high-converting buying-related search queries (e.g., "buy running meta descriptions shoes online").
Leverage Specific Keywords: Phrases like "best running shoes for flat feet" often have less competition and higher conversion rates.
Analyze Rival Keywords: Platforms like SpyFu and Ubersuggest help uncover keywords that generate traffic to rival sites.
Optimizing Item and Collection Pages for SEO
Item and collection pages play a crucial function in online store SEO. Optimizing these pages ensures better rankings and a seamless user experience.
Best Methods for Item Page SEO:
Use Original Product Descriptions: Prevent duplicate content by crafting custom descriptions.
Optimize Title Tags & Meta website crawlability Descriptions: Include main keywords while making them engaging and to-the-point.
Add High-Quality Images with Descriptions: Improves SEO visibility and enhances UX.
Internal Connections: Guide users and search engines online store strategies to relevant items and categories.
